Reviernacht – Leaving Love Behind

Kristóf Szabó / F.A.C.E. Ensemble: Reviernacht – Aus der Liebe gehen (Reviernacht – Leaving Love Behind)

About migration and memory – mixed media theater | Premiere Fri, Nov. 14, 2025

A male performer in a beige coat sits on the floor amidst a creative backdrop of floating blue digital cubes. A female performer in a red dress dances dynamically, showcasing expressive movement. The stage is illuminated with colorful lighting (projection), enhancing the artistic ambiance.

Text, direction: Kristóf Szabó
Performance: Natalia Voskoboynikova (singer, voice-art, physical theatre), Ivan Zilli (actor)
Narration:  Marcus Mies, Julia Karl
Video art: Ivó Kovács
Stage design objects: Boshi Nawa
Sound: New Music, various artists

“What is home? A memory? An ideal? A longing for—what? Have our longings, but also those of our parents and grandparents, shaped us? In surreal images, the mixed-media production Reviernacht combines spoken theater, new music, and visual arts into an artistic experience for all the senses.

The evening invites the audience to take a look at themselves and see what has shaped them: their personal past, their decisions in the present, and their ability to cross boundaries.”

ludwig-roundtable

Next event:
http://ludwigmuseum.hu/site.php?inc=program&programId=4090&menuId=11&mod=

– Round table discussion – / related to the ongoing LUDWIG NEXT ‘Monochrome Clack’ exhibition,
(An exhibition by Éva Köves and Andrea Sztojánovits)
January 10, 2014. 17.30:

Discussion about the conventional imaging culture as contemporary painting encounters with an electronic audiovisual projection,
a timeless artwork contacts with the images of the moment.
The problem concerning the repeatability and documentation;
while touching genres such as improvised visualization (Vjing) and architectural video-mapping.

Invited guests:
Éva Köves / artist, painter
Andrea Sztojánovits / artist, Vj
Miklós Peternák  / art historian, professor, head of department (MKE, Intermedia)
János Sugár  / artist, professor (MKE, Intermedia)
Zsolt László Bordos / Video mapping artist, Bordos.ArtWorks
Ivó Kovács / artist, Ivo3d
Zoltán Szegedy-Maszák / artist, professor (MKE Intermedia), the University of Fine Arts Graduate School Head

After the roundtable discussion:

19.30-20:30: Molecule variations – Live Act performance with the participation of the exhibitor artists:
Éva Köves (painting) – Andrea Sztojánovits (video animation) and Gábor Borosi (music)
